Item 5.02 Departure
and Appointment of Certain Directors; and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Directors.
Resignation of Bin
Wang as a Director
Effective October 31,
2025, Mr. Bin Wang resigned as a director of the Board, the chairman of the Company’s audit committee, a member of the Company’s
compensation committee and a member of the Company’s nominating and governance committee. Mr. Wang’s resignation was not a
result of any disagreement with the Company on any matter relating to its accounting, operations, policies or practices.
Appointment of Dongperez
Hua as an Independent Director
Effective October 31,
2025, the Board appointed Mr. Dongperez Hua as an independent director of the Board, the chairman of the Company’s nominating and
corporate governance committee, a member of the Company’s compensation committee and a member of the Company’s audit committee,
to fill the vacancy created by the resignations of Bin Wang.
The biographical information
of Mr. Dongperez Hua is set forth below.
Mr. Dongperez Hua, age
63, has served as the senior manager to Joyor Vehicles Co., Ltd. from November 2015 to December 2024 where he managed the research, development,
manufacturing and sales of electric vehicles, led more than 100 staffs, and supported the company’s expansion to Europe and North
America. Mr. Hua earned his bachelor of Business Administration degree from Zhuhai College of Science & Engineering in 1995.
Appointment of Chun
Min (Max) Lin as an Independent Director
Effective October 31,
2025, the Board appointed Mr. Lin as an independent director of the Board, the chairman of the Company’s compensation committee,
a member of the Company’s audit committee and a member of the Company’s nominating and corporate governance committee, to
fill the vacancy created by the resignation of Lun Feng on August 21, 2025 as previously disclosed.
The biographical information
of Mr. Chun Min (Max) Lin is set forth below.
Mr. Chun Min (Max) Lin,
age 53, has served as the product director for Spinnr Tech Ltd. from September 2022 to present. Prior to that, Mr. Lin served as the product
director for Royce Tech Ltd. from June 2020 to August 2022. Mr. Lin earned his master’s degree in graphic communication management
and technology from New York University in 2022 and his bachelor’s degree in advertising and strategic marketing from Ming Chuan
University (Taiwan) in 1999.
Reassignment of Leqi
Dong
Effective October 31,
2025, the Board reassigned Mr. Leqi Dong, a director of the Board, the chairman of the Company’s nominating and corporate governance
committee, a member of the Company’s audit committee and a member of the Company’s compensation committee, to be the chairman
of the Company’s audit committee, a member of the Company’s compensation committee and a member of the Company’s nominating
and corporate governance committee.
Neither Mr. Hua nor Mr.
Lin has a family relationship with any director or executive officer of the Company and have not been involved in any transaction with
the Company during the past two years that would require disclosure under Item 404(a) of Regulation S-K.
Mr. Hua and Mr. Lin each
entered into a director offer letter (the “Offer Letter”) with the Company, which set their respective annual compensation
of $26,400 and 26,400, and established other terms and conditions governing their respective service to the Company as director. The Offer
Letters of Mr. Hua and Mr. Lin are qualified in its entirety by reference to the complete text of the Offer Letters, which are filed hereto
as Exhibits 10.1 and 10.2, respectively
